In physics, aether theories also known as ether theories propose the existence of a medium, a spacefilling substance or field, thought to be necessary as a transmission medium for the propagation of electromagnetic or gravitational forces. In 1910 the mathematician edmund whittaker published a history of the theories of aether and electricity, an excellent book describing in great detail the development of field theories including magnetism and gravity from descartes up to the year 1900. In recent years a number of scholars have argued that faradays theories of matter and force were founded on concepts which were derived from boscovichs theoria philosophiae naturalis 1758.
